The concept of hidden gems in Mexico refers to those places that are not as popular as other tourist destinations but offer unique experiences that are worth exploring. These hidden gems are often off-the-beaten-path and offer authentic cultural experiences, safe outdoor adventures, and undiscovered colonial cities. One of the best ways to discover hidden gems in Mexico is by talking to the locals. They know their country better than anyone else and can recommend places that are not on the typical tourist map. Expats in Mexico can also be a great source of information as they have already gone through the process of exploring different parts of the country. Off-the-Beaten-Path Hidden Gems in Mexico are those places that are not typically found in guidebooks or travel websites. These can include small towns, villages, and natural wonders that are not as popular as other destinations but offer unique experiences that are worth exploring.

This sequel to Graphics Gems (Academic Press, 1990), and Graphics Gems II (Academic Press, 1991) is a practical collection of computer graphics programming tools and techniques. Graphics Gems III contains a larger percentage of gems related to modeling and rendering, particularly lighting and shading. This new edition also covers image processing, numerical and programming techniques, modeling and transformations, 2D and 3D geometry and algorithms,ray tracing and radiosity, rendering, and more clever new tools and tricks for graphics programming. Volume III also includes a disk containing source codes for either the IBM or Mac versions featuring all code from Volumes I, II, and III. Author David Kirk lends his expertise to the Graphics Gems series in Volume III with his far-reaching knowledge of modeling and rendering, specifically focusing on the areas of lighting and shading. Volume III includes a disk containing source codes for both the IBM and Mac versions featuring all code from volumes I, II, and III. Graphics Gems I, II, and III are sourcebooks of ideas for graphics programmers. They also serve as toolboxes full of useful tricks and techniques for novice programmers and graphics experts alike.
